Открывайте приложение Excel с помощью VBA

Excel VBA (Visual Basic for Applications) — это программный язык, который позволяет автоматизировать и упростить работу с приложением Excel. Одна из самых важных функций VBA — открытие приложения Excel для выполнения различных операций.

Вы можете использовать VBA для открытия Excel, чтобы создать новую книгу, открыть существующую книгу или даже выполнить макросы и скрипты в открытой книге. Это особенно полезно, когда вам нужно автоматизировать повторяющиеся задачи или обрабатывать большие объемы данных.

Для открытия приложения Excel с помощью VBA, вы можете использовать объект Excel.Application. После открытия приложения, вы сможете получить доступ к различным функциям и свойствам Excel через VBA код.

Например, вы можете открыть приложение Excel с помощью следующего кода:

Sub OpenExcelApplication()

Dim excelApp As Object

Set excelApp = CreateObject(«Excel.Application»)

excelApp.Visible = True

End Sub

Этот код открывает приложение Excel и делает его видимым на экране. Вы также можете настроить другие параметры, такие как размер окна и расположение.

Использование VBA для открытия приложения Excel поможет вам эффективно управлять и манипулировать данными, а также автоматизировать повторяющиеся задачи. Не забудьте сохранить свою работу и закрыть приложение после завершения!

Зачем использовать Excel VBA для открытия приложения Excel?

1. Автоматизация повторяющихся задач: Если вам постоянно приходится открывать Excel для выполнения одной и той же задачи, например, скопировать данные из одного листа в другой, то использование Excel VBA может значительно сэкономить ваше время. Вы можете написать код, который автоматически открывает Excel и выполняет необходимые действия, так что вам останется только руководить процессом.

2. Интеграция с другими приложениями: Если у вас есть несколько приложений, которые взаимодействуют с Excel, использование VBA позволяет вам легко открывать и обрабатывать данные из других приложений. Например, вы можете использовать VBA для открытия базы данных в Microsoft Access, получения данных, а затем импорта этих данных в Excel для дальнейшего анализа.

  • 3. Создание пользовательских интерфейсов:

Возможность создания пользовательских интерфейсов: С помощью VBA можно создавать пользовательские формы, кнопки и другие элементы управления, которые упрощают работу с приложением Excel. Например, вы можете создать форму, на которой пользователи могут выбрать файл Excel для открытия, а затем использовать VBA для открытия выбранного файла и выполнения необходимых действий.

В целом, использование Excel VBA для открытия приложения Excel предлагает бесчисленные возможности для автоматизации задач, интеграции с другими приложениями и создания пользовательских интерфейсов. Будучи мощным и гибким инструментом, Excel VBA может значительно повысить вашу продуктивность и эффективность работы с данными в Excel.

Основные преимущества использования Excel VBA для открытия приложения Excel

Excel VBA (Visual Basic для приложений) представляет собой мощный инструмент, который позволяет автоматизировать и улучшить работу с приложением Excel. Вместо того чтобы вручную открывать Excel и выполнять рутинные операции, VBA позволяет создавать макросы, которые автоматически выполняют задачи за вас, экономя время и упрощая процессы.

Читайте также:  Install apps without windows store

Одним из ключевых преимуществ использования Excel VBA для открытия приложения Excel является повышение производительности. VBA позволяет создавать пользовательские макросы и программы, которые могут выполнять сложные операции намного быстрее, чем это возможно вручную. Это особенно полезно, когда нужно обрабатывать большие объемы данных или проводить сложные анализы.

Еще одним преимуществом VBA является возможность создания пользовательского интерфейса. Вы можете создавать пользовательские формы, кнопки и меню, чтобы управлять данными и выполнять операции с помощью простых и интуитивно понятных элементов управления. Это делает работу с приложением Excel более удобной и эффективной, особенно для пользователей, которые не имеют опыта работы с VBA.

Кроме того, VBA предоставляет доступ к широкому спектру функций и возможностей приложения Excel. Вы можете использовать VBA для создания и форматирования таблиц, графиков, диаграмм и многое другое. Комбинирование функций VBA с функциональностью Excel позволяет создавать мощные и гибкие приложения, которые могут решать разнообразные задачи в области управления данными, финансового анализа, отчетности и т.д.

И наконец, использование VBA для открытия приложения Excel обеспечивает простоту и удобство в использовании. С помощью VBA вы можете создавать собственные макросы и программы в Excel без необходимости изучать сложные языки программирования. VBA имеет простые и интуитивно понятные команды, которые можно использовать для выполнения практически любых операций в Excel. Это делает автоматизацию работы с приложением доступной для всех пользователей, независимо от их уровня опыта в программировании.

Ключевые шаги для открытия приложения Excel с помощью Excel VBA

Шаг 1: Создание нового модуля VBA

Первым шагом является создание нового модуля VBA в вашем рабочем книге Excel. Чтобы сделать это, откройте редактор Visual Basic, нажав на кнопку «Разработчик» в панели инструментов Excel, а затем выберите «Редактор Visual Basic». В редакторе выберите вкладку «Вставка» и затем выберите «Модуль». Создайте новый модуль, где вы будете писать свой код для открытия приложения Excel.

Шаг 2: Написание кода для открытия приложения Excel

После создания нового модуля VBA вы можете начать писать код для открытия приложения Excel. Для этого используйте функцию «CreateObject» соответствующую объекту Excel Application. Ниже приведен пример кода:

Dim app As Object
Set app = CreateObject("Excel.Application")
app.Visible = True

Этот код создает новый экземпляр приложения Excel и делает его видимым. Вы можете вносить изменения в код в соответствии со своими потребностями. Например, вы можете изменить параметры приложения или создать новую рабочую книгу.

Шаг 3: Запуск кода для открытия приложения Excel

После написания кода для открытия приложения Excel вы можете запустить его, чтобы увидеть результаты. Для этого вы можете нажать кнопку «Запуск» или нажать на соответствующую горячую клавишу. После этого вы увидите, как открывается приложение Excel и становится видимым на вашем экране.

Читайте также:  Driver perc s100 windows 2012

Теперь у вас есть основные шаги для открытия приложения Excel с помощью Excel VBA. Вы можете продолжить разрабатывать свой код и добавлять дополнительные функции в свою автоматизацию Excel.

Описание функционала Excel VBA:

Одной из основных функций Excel VBA является возможность создания макросов. Макросы — это записанные серии действий, которые можно повторно использовать для автоматизации задач. Например, вы можете создать макрос для автоматического заполнения определенных ячеек или для форматирования данных. Макросы в Excel VBA записываются на языке программирования, что обеспечивает гибкость и масштабируемость в создании сложных автоматизированных процедур.

Еще одной важной возможностью Excel VBA является доступ к объектной модели Excel. Объектная модель — это иерархическая структура объектов, которые представляют элементы Excel, такие как листы, ячейки, диаграммы и др. С помощью VBA вы можете взаимодействовать с этими объектами, изменять их свойства и методы, создавать новые элементы и выполнять другие операции для управления данными и документами Excel.

  • Excel VBA также поддерживает использование условных операторов, циклов и функций, что позволяет создавать сложные логические выражения и выполнять итерации для обработки данных. Это обеспечивает большую гибкость и контроль над процессом обработки данных в Excel.
  • Одним из преимуществ Excel VBA является его интеграция с другими приложениями Microsoft Office. Вы можете использовать VBA для автоматизации задач в Word, PowerPoint, Outlook и других приложениях, совместно используя данные и ресурсы.
  • Excel VBA также поддерживает взаимодействие с базами данных, что позволяет импортировать и экспортировать данные из и в различные форматы. Это открывает новые возможности для работы с большими объемами данных и интеграцией с другими системами.

В целом, Excel VBA предоставляет мощный инструментарий для автоматизации и улучшения работы с данными в Excel. Он позволяет пользователям создавать макросы, взаимодействовать с объектами Excel, используя программирование, и интегрироваться с другими приложениями и базами данных. В результате, пользователи могут значительно повысить свою производительность, укоротить время выполнения задач и улучшить качество работы с данными в Excel.

Использование объекта «Application» в Excel VBA для открытия приложения Excel

Одной из самых распространенных задач, которую можно решить с помощью объекта «Application», является открытие самого приложения Excel. Это может быть полезно, например, если у вас уже есть файл с данными, который вы хотите открыть и обработать с помощью VBA.

Для открытия приложения Excel с использованием VBA необходимо выполнить несколько шагов. Сначала необходимо создать переменную, которая будет представлять объект «Application». Затем этой переменной присваивается значение «CreateObject(«Excel.Application»)», что создает новый экземпляр приложения Excel. Далее можно использовать различные методы и свойства этого объекта для дальнейшей работы с ним.

Пример кода, демонстрирующего открытие приложения Excel с помощью объекта «Application» в VBA:

Dim ExcelApp As Object
Set ExcelApp = CreateObject("Excel.Application")
ExcelApp.Visible = True

В примере кода выше создается новый экземпляр приложения Excel и устанавливается его видимость на «True», чтобы пользователь мог видеть открытое приложение. После выполнения этого кода можно использовать другие методы и свойства объекта «Application» для работы с данными, создания новых файлов, считывания информации из других файлов и многое другое.

Читайте также:  Слова с суффиксом ив в русском языке - привлекательная энергия и творчество

Использование объекта «Application» в Excel VBA для открытия приложения Excel является важной возможностью, которая может значительно упростить и автоматизировать процесс работы с электронными таблицами. Этот объект дает разработчикам полный контроль над приложением Excel и открывает широкие возможности для создания сложных скриптов и макросов.

Основные методы и свойства объекта «Application» в Excel VBA для открытия приложения Excel

В языке программирования VBA (Visual Basic for Applications) в Excel пакете Microsoft Office, объект «Application» представляет собой основное приложение Excel. Этот объект позволяет взаимодействовать с Excel, открывать, закрывать и управлять файлами, а также выполнять множество других действий для автоматизации работы с таблицами и данными.

Один из основных методов объекта «Application» в Excel VBA — это метод «Open», который позволяет открывать файлы Excel с определенными параметрами. Например, вы можете указать путь к файлу и его имя, чтобы открыть конкретный файл. Кроме того, вы также можете указать дополнительные параметры, такие как пароль для защиты файла или режим только для чтения.

Другим методом является метод «Workbooks.Open», который позволяет открывать конкретный файл Excel и добавлять его к уже открытой коллекции рабочих книг. Этот метод может быть полезен, когда вы хотите объединить данные из нескольких файлов в одну рабочую книгу или выполнить другие действия с несколькими файлами одновременно.

Среди свойств объекта «Application» в Excel VBA, свойство «Visible» позволяет управлять видимостью приложения Excel. По умолчанию, когда файл Excel открывается с помощью VBA, приложение Excel не отображается на экране. Однако, установив свойство «Visible» равным «True», вы можете сделать приложение видимым на экране.

Использование объекта «Application» и его методов и свойств в Excel VBA может значительно упростить и ускорить процесс автоматизации работы с данными, а также повысить эффективность вашей работы с программой Excel. Эти функции позволяют открывать файлы Excel, добавлять книги к коллекции, управлять видимостью приложения и выполнять другие действия для более эффективной работы с данными и таблицами.

Преимущество использования Excel VBA заключается в его способности выполнить различные задачи, такие как автоматизация рутинных операций, обработка больших объемов данных и создание пользовательских интерфейсов. В данном примере, код VBA использует функцию «CreateObject» для создания нового экземпляра приложения Excel и метод «Open» для открытия определенного файла Excel.

Этот пример иллюстрирует простой способ открыть приложение Excel с помощью Excel VBA и может быть полезен для тех, кто хочет автоматизировать свою работу в Excel, упростить процессы и повысить производительность.

В целом, Excel VBA представляет огромный потенциал для улучшения работы с Excel и этот практический пример является только одним из множества способов использования VBA для автоматизации задач и оптимизации процессов в Excel.

Оцените статью